Use the parameter cache to change the number of minutes. Cacheīy default your plugin list will be cached for 5 minutes, ensuring that performance is impacted as little as possible. The characters will be corrected upon output and you will get a lovely, bulleted, un-ordered list as output. You can customise the output specifying the format argument and a number of pre-defined tags. A separate shortcode allows you to display how many plugins you have!.Output is cached to provide a super-quick response.Display inactive plugins as well as active plugins if you wish.Choose from a number of pieces of plugin data to be output.Template tags are available for automatically linked items as well as simple text.A simple template system allows you to format how you’d like the plugin information to be shown.There’s also an option to display inactive plugins as well. If you’re into customization, you can specify a format argument and indicate the exact output you are after. The plugin inserts an XHTML list into any post/page through a shortcode. This is a simple WordPress plugin aimed at giving credit where credit is due.
